In this episode, we delve into the causes and aftermath of the 7.1 magnitude earthquake that struck the Dingri region of Tibet on January 7, causing unimaginable destruction and loss of life. Tempa Gyaltsen Zamlha, the deputy director of the Tibet Policy Institute under the Central Tibetan Administration and an environmental researcher, shares his insights on the relief efforts of Tibetans in Tibet, the connection between the earthquake and the Chinese government's destructive environmental projects, as well as other pressing issues.
